高珊
摘要:大數(shù)據(jù)時代,大量的數(shù)據(jù)資源處理及應用成為急需解決的難題。因此本文對計算機數(shù)據(jù)庫連接訪問技術進行闡述,并從ADO.NET 數(shù)據(jù)庫連接訪問技術、Java、Bean數(shù)據(jù)庫連接訪問技術的應用進行了分析。
關鍵詞:大數(shù)據(jù)時代;計算機數(shù)據(jù)庫;連接訪問技術
中圖分類號:TP311.13?文獻標識碼:A?文章編號:1672-9129(2020)10-0031-01
計算機數(shù)據(jù)庫的更新指的是系統(tǒng)本身的更新以及訪問技術的更新,同時訪問技術的更新與大數(shù)據(jù)時代的更新要求相符。如果想要做到對訪問技術的掌握和有效應用,則需要對該項技術進行合理分析。
1?計算機數(shù)據(jù)庫連接訪問技術闡述
使用計算機數(shù)據(jù)庫連接訪問技術時,工作人員首先要了解數(shù)據(jù)以及數(shù)據(jù)處理的基本概念。數(shù)據(jù)指的是現(xiàn)實世界中事物具體或者抽象的概念,對于一些具有明確意義的符號,例如數(shù)字、圖像及文字等,可對其進行儲存處理。數(shù)據(jù)處理的概念同數(shù)據(jù)有所不同,主要指對于一些種類較多的數(shù)據(jù),選擇收集、儲存、加工及傳播的方式,為實際使用提供方便。連接訪問技術被計算機數(shù)據(jù)庫廣泛應用,也就是以JSP為基礎的連接技術,其主要組成部分包括JDBC-ODBC橋連接技術、JDBC驅動程序連接技術。計算機數(shù)據(jù)庫對于上述兩種連接技術使用廣泛,其主要優(yōu)勢在于能夠從海量原始數(shù)據(jù)中獲得具有價值性的數(shù)據(jù)信息,是重要的參考依據(jù)。
2?計算機數(shù)據(jù)庫連接訪問技術應用
2.1 ADO.NET數(shù)據(jù)庫連接訪問技術研發(fā)。研發(fā)計算機軟件的過程中,很多企業(yè)重視分布式研發(fā)形式,特別是分布式網(wǎng)絡管理系統(tǒng),所使用的技術類型多樣,并且多集中在動態(tài)頁面。當下,對分布式網(wǎng)絡管理系統(tǒng)的研發(fā)中,其中最為常見的便是JSP技術和ASP.NET技術。微軟公司對分布式軟件研發(fā)的過程中,為了搶先提高市場占有率,創(chuàng)新了框架模式,該模式符合NET發(fā)布軟件,有助于實現(xiàn)動態(tài)頁面。同時該公司還研發(fā)了ASP.NET 分布式軟件,并使用了鏈接訪問技術,也就是ADO.NET組件。在具體使用過程中具有巨大的優(yōu)勢,主要表現(xiàn)在數(shù)據(jù)庫獨立邏輯操作、編程以及處理網(wǎng)絡數(shù)據(jù)等方面,除此之外還能夠有效防止網(wǎng)絡堵塞,能夠實現(xiàn)數(shù)據(jù)庫與數(shù)據(jù)庫之間的有效連接以及離線存取[1]。
2.2 ADO.NET數(shù)據(jù)庫連接訪問技術應用。在ASP.NET分布式軟件運行過程中,具有動態(tài)網(wǎng)頁開發(fā)功能。基于該項技術條件,為微軟公司研發(fā)ADO.NET數(shù)據(jù)庫訪問技術提供了便利,能夠實現(xiàn)數(shù)據(jù)庫的獨立邏輯操作。在數(shù)據(jù)庫的使用過程中,通過無連接驅動模型的使用能夠完成請求信息的傳送。在研發(fā)ASP.NET分布式軟件的過程中,可使用相關應用程序,例如ManagedProvider等,旨在保證該軟件編程操作功能的實現(xiàn),為用戶得到數(shù)據(jù)庫資源提供便利。在使用訪問技術的過程中,可以通過XML方式,有效對網(wǎng)頁及應用程序進行數(shù)據(jù)處理。如果這一環(huán)節(jié)用戶數(shù)量較多,通過XML方式,能夠有效避免發(fā)生網(wǎng)絡堵塞等不良情況,提高資源使用率。使用訪問技術的過程中,該系統(tǒng)能夠對諸多數(shù)據(jù)庫表進行保留,并且還可以離線存取、促進數(shù)據(jù)庫之間的連接,消除訪問問題。
2.3 Java.Bean數(shù)據(jù)庫連接訪問技術研發(fā)。進行網(wǎng)絡操作系統(tǒng)的研發(fā)過程中,工作人員使用JSP語言,能夠解決ASP系統(tǒng)和PHP系統(tǒng)中存在的故障,也就是常說的腳本執(zhí)行故障。同時,JSP語言開始適用于越來越多的網(wǎng)絡操作系統(tǒng),能夠加快網(wǎng)絡分布式管理系統(tǒng)的研發(fā)。總之JSP語言對于分布式管理系統(tǒng)的開發(fā)具有重要作用。因此很多分布式軟件的研發(fā)都開始使用該語言程序。進一步分析JSP及ASP的設計方案,兩者的特性詳細,能夠將“程序代碼”嵌入到HTML中[2]。完成代碼的嵌入后,通過服務器編制程序以及編譯腳本語言。完成上述操作后可將執(zhí)行結果返回到客戶端。客戶端接收后可使用瀏覽器查看結果。在這一過程中,從客戶端的角度分析,并無法全程瀏覽執(zhí)行的過程。JSP分布式軟件運行狀態(tài)下,對其數(shù)據(jù)庫連接訪問技術展開分析,也就是Java.Bean數(shù)據(jù)庫訪問組件。
2.4 Java.Bean數(shù)據(jù)庫連接訪問技術應用。對Java.Bean數(shù)據(jù)庫連接訪問技術的應用來說,首先應對其連接組件及操作組件展開分析,具體內容如下。第一,Java數(shù)據(jù)庫連接組件。JSP分布式系統(tǒng)在運行狀態(tài)下,系統(tǒng)邏輯發(fā)出操作指令,通常其內容涵蓋數(shù)據(jù)處理。在這一過程中,對Java開發(fā)數(shù)據(jù)庫來說,工作人員需要使用連接組件,旨在使該系統(tǒng)能夠正常運行及操作。對Java.Bean數(shù)據(jù)庫進行研發(fā)的過程中,其常用的語言開發(fā)組件為Connection.Java,該組件中具有非常多的函數(shù)。對Connection.Java來說,有效連接驅動程序加在以及驅動器管理等函數(shù),能夠使系數(shù)據(jù)庫連接的適用范圍進一步擴增??偠灾?,JSP分布式系統(tǒng)在運行黃臺下,對數(shù)據(jù)庫連接來說,使用Connection.Java能夠增加數(shù)據(jù)庫連接的類型,擴大其范圍,例如常見的Oracle、MySQL等。第二,操作組件。JSP分布式系統(tǒng)處于運行狀態(tài)下,工作人員實現(xiàn)邏輯處理器及數(shù)據(jù)庫的連接,使系統(tǒng)獲得數(shù)據(jù)庫操作功能,實現(xiàn)對數(shù)據(jù)的查詢、修改及刪除等。該系統(tǒng)中最常見的操作組件便是Operate。Java組件,能夠和連接組件配合應用,符合Web動態(tài)服務的要求,有效進行相關操作。
結語:總而言之,大數(shù)據(jù)時代數(shù)據(jù)庫是保存網(wǎng)絡信息資源的重要設備,應用高效的訪問連接組件能夠使其具備良好的性能,提高操作效率。
參考文獻:
[1]范瑛.大數(shù)據(jù)時代計算機數(shù)據(jù)庫連接訪問技術分析與研究[J].數(shù)字技術與應用,2020,38(5):114-115.
[2]曹鑫,賀宏,路遙.ADO.NET與SQL數(shù)據(jù)庫的連接與訪問研究[J].科學與財富,2016,8(1):599.